Q. What is the IIA of IL Convention & Tradeshow?
A. The Independent Insurance Agents of IL Convention & Tradeshow is an annual event hosted by the Association to bring members from throughout the state together for networking, education and product updates. The conference also plays host to many events including the Annual Business Meeting, Young Agent themed event, CE Classes, Thursday Theme Reception, and many other opportunities. As the largest education provider in the state the Convention allows agents the opportunities to earn all their CE hours for one year during the 2 ½ day event. The most important and largest event held at the Convention is the Tradeshow, usually held on the Thursday of the event. The IIA of IL Tradeshow, the industry’s largest one in the state, brings over 130 vendors from across the Nation to central IL. Tradeshow day brings over 900 people through our tradeshow doors. The IIA of IL Annual Convention & Tradeshow has something for everyone.

Q. Who are the Illinois Insurance Agents and how many attend?
A. The Illinois Insurance Agents are independent insurance agents – small business people who belong to a professional trade association and who run their independent insurance agencies as authorized agents of insurance companies. Approximately 1,000 professional independent insurance agents and customer service reps attend the Illinois Annual Convention & Tradeshow. With approximately 200 more company representatives from throughout the country participating to meet & entertain the agents.
